MDA Clinic
at Ski Resort

KIRYAT SHMONA —
The newest clinic operated
by Magen David Adorn
(MDA), Israel's emergency
medical service, was opened
this winter in the Mt. Her-
mon area.
Four-wheel-drive MDA
ambulances are now avail-
able 24-hours-a-day at the
slopes of the 7,000-foot
mountain which serves as a
popular ski resort and
winter recreation site for Is-
raelis and tourists.

Some Israel Military Posts
Become Civilian Settlements

JERUSALEM (JTA) —
The Cabinet decided
secretly to convert eight
military encampments on
the West Bank into civilian
settlements.
The decision was taken at
a time when the United
States and other countries
have been urging a freeze on
settlements on the West
Bank as a step toward
bringing Jordan into
negotiations for a broad
peace settlement in the
Middle East.
A settlement freeze is
part of President Reagan's
Middle East peace initiative
announced last Sept. 1.
One of the planned new
settlements, called
Bracha, is situated on
top of Mt. Grizim, over-
looking Nablus, the
largest Arab city on the
West Bank.
The decision confirmed
earlier reports that the gov-
ernment intends to build a
Jewish city adjacent to Nab-
lus, similar to Kiryat Arba
overlooking Hebron.
The other settlements
approved were Tel Hayim,
also in the Nablus region,
Maale Levona, Ein Kinya,
and Ras Karkar, near the
large Arab town of Ramal-
lah, and Hermesh and
Rogal in northern Samaria.
Another 15 new settlements
are expected to be populated
within the next year.

Meanwhile,
East
Jerusalem was shut down
by a two-hour general strike
Monday to protest an
aborted attempt by Jewish
religious zealots to seize the
Temple Mount March 11.
The strike, called by
the Supreme Moslem
Council, was observed by
all Arab merchants and
businessmen who closed
their shops between 11
a.m. and 1 p.m. Students
left their classes and spe-
cial prayer services were
held at the Moslem
shrines on the Temple
Mount.
The strike was generally
peaceful. A few youngsters
burned tires in the narrow
alleys of the Old City and
several rock-throwing inci-
dents were reported. But Is-
raeli security forces pre-
vented the disturbances
from spreading.
The 29 suspects arrested
in the plot to seize the Tem-
ple Mount were released on
bail by a Jerusalem District
Court.
Tension is expected to rise
with the approach of March
30, Land Day, an annual
day of protest against the
confiscation of Arab-owned
land in Galilee.
While the protests orig-
inally involved only Is-
raeli Arabs, Palestinians
in the territories have
joined in recent years.

Viewing Bias
in Argentina

NEW YORK (ZINS) —
Midstream magazine re-
cently quoted an interview
by a Uruguayan journalist
with an Argentine Jewish
leader. The Jewish leader
commented:
"When I close my eyes
and review the potential
dangers existing for the
community, I think we
should all wake up from our
dream and escape from here
as soon as possible.
"But as I open my eyes
and see our Jewish institu-
tions leading a free Jewish
life with no interference
from anyone, when I see so
many Jews prospering un-
disturbed in the liberal pro-
fessions, I think anti-
Semitism is not a real
threat."

Israeli Peaceniks

RAMAT GAN (ZINS) —
According to a Bar-Ilan
University study, members
of the leftist Hashomer Hat-
zair (Mapam) are promi-
nent in most peace move-
ments in Israel. Members of
the organization, however,
are first among all groups in
military service.
According to the study, 90
percent of Mapam members
serve in Israel Defense
Force combat units.

Tradition Lost?

NEW YORK (ZINS) —
According to a survey re-
ported in the 1983 Ameri-
can Jewish Year Book, in
every age group in Israeli
society those who had been
in the Israel the longest
were the least religious.
